Be a part of the APEC 2027 Busan Scientific Program!
The APEC 2027 Busan Organizing Committee invites all interested individuals to submit abstracts for Oral and Poster Presentation through which the most updated research and interesting cases to be shared.
Important Dates
Abstract Submission Ends : 31 August, 2026(23:59 KST)
Acceptance Notification : 28 September, 2026
Presentation Types
1. Free Lectures (Oral only)
Any topics related to the Endodontics.
Oral Presentation: 30 minutes (25 minutes presentation and 5 minutes Q&A)
2. Research Presentations (Oral or Poster)
A report of a scientific or clinical investigation
Oral Presentation: 20 minutes (15 minutes presentation and 5 minutes Q&A)
Poster Presentation (for award applicants only): 10 minutes (5 minutes presentation and 5 minutes Q&A)
3. Clinical Case Presentations (Poster only)
It should be a demonstration of one or more endodontic cases that are of interest to clinicians due to their complexity of treatment, application of advanced therapeutic techniques or diagnoses.
Cases of didactive value or those describing clinical hints or time-saving procedures may also be presented.
Poster Presentation (for award applicants only): 10 minutes (5 minutes presentation and 5 minutes Q&A)

Submission Guidelines
- All authors must sign up and log in to the APEC 2027 Busan website before submitting an abstract.
- All abstracts must be submitted online via the APEC 2027 Busan website. Abstracts submitted by E-mail, fax or post will NOT be accepted.
- All abstracts must be submitted and presented in English only.
- The acceptance of abstracts and presentations is determined by the congress scientific committee.
- It is the authors’ responsibility to review the submissions and correct them. Submitters are responsible for all typing errors in the abstract.
- A confirmation letter of abstract submission will be automatically sent to the submitter and corresponding author by e-mail upon completion of the online submission.
- If the presenter does not complete registration by August 31, 2026, the abstract may not be accepted for the final program.
Free Lecture
The abstract should clearly describe the scope, focus, and educational value of the proposed lecture.
Acceptance of Free Lectures is determined at the discretion of the congress scientific committee.
Free Lecture abstracts are not eligible for awards.
Oral & Poster Presentation
Authors may submit abstracts for oral presentation and posters presentation. However, the final presentation type of the accepted abstract is under the discretion of congress scientific committee.
Only one presentation is allowed per person, while co-authors may be listed in multiple abstracts.
Abstract must not have been published in other journals or presented at other conferences previously.
Abstracts reporting incomplete research will not be evaluated.
For poster presentations, only abstracts that apply for awards will be scheduled for a poster presentation session.
